Default Arturia Jupiter 8V in P Tools 10.2

Anyone have any success using this VI in Pro Tools 10? If I do anything, like an edit, instantiate a new plugin, create or delete a track the Jupiter 8V stops passing audio on it"s right side. If I de-activate and then re-activate it will pass stereo audio again until I repeat any of the things that I mentioned. If I attempt to run it in VE Pro it won't scroll through any of it's presets. If I attempt to run it in Plogue Bidule it eventually put's up too blank GUI's and disappears. Basically, even though it really does sound quite good it is basically useless in it's present state. I am, by the way, running the latest version. Most of the Arturia stuff that I have is buggy as well but the latest updates have improved things gradually. Unfortunately Jupiter 8V is not usable on my rig.

Identical problems over here. I was beta-testing Jupiter 8V v 2.5 for Arturia and experienced these problems from day 1. I reported it and they tried to solve the problem with more beta versions. But in the end the problem was not resolved, Arturia said they did not have a HD system to test the RTAS version on, they only have a native version of Pro Tools 10 and there the RTAS version of Jupiter 8V v 2.5 seems to be OK (however I do not know if it actually is working OK on a native rig). I've just got the collection for reviewing and i had some issues to begin with where the audio engine would drop out randomly (HD3 Accel 10.2 Win7 x64)) found the cause was because my HD cards were sharing an IRQ with my UAD1 card, Removed the card to upgrade to UAD2 and all works better now.
